What is Tagging?

Tagging is a way of organizing content by adding keywords to it. This allows you to easily find things when you search for them. When it comes to letters, tagging is the process of attaching labels to the letters so they can be easily identified and sorted. This makes the process of archiving, tracking, and retrieving the letters much easier.

Benefits of Tagging Letters

One of the main benefits of tagging letters is that it makes it easier to find and organize them. Instead of having to manually search through a pile of letters, you can quickly find the one you’re looking for with just a keyword or two. This makes it much easier to store, retrieve, and manage a large number of letters.

Tagging also makes it easier to keep track of important information about the letters. You can use tags to include the sender’s name, the date the letter was sent, and any other important details. This makes it easier to keep track of the letters and their contents, which is especially helpful when dealing with multiple letters from the same sender.

How to Tag Letters

Tagging letters is a relatively simple process. All you need to do is attach a label to the letter, either physically or digitally. The labels should include any information that will help you quickly identify and manage the letter. This could include the sender’s name, the date it was sent, or any other relevant information.

Physical Tagging

If you’re tagging physical letters, then you’ll need to use physical labels. You can buy adhesive labels or use a label maker to create custom labels for each letter. Once the label is attached, you can quickly identify and sort the letters.

Digital Tagging

If you’re tagging digital letters, then you’ll need to use a digital tagging system. This could be a simple spreadsheet or a more advanced software program. Once the tags are created, you can quickly find the letters you’re looking for by searching for the tags.
